要解决WordPress上传文件大小限制问题,可尝试以下方法:升级PHP至支持更大的文件上传的版本;更改WordPress配置文件(wp-config.php),增加upload_max_filesize和post_max_size的值;如无法修改服务器设置,可使用插件(如Upload Monitor)来显示文件上传限制,请确保浏览器支持大文件上传并考虑将大文件存储到云存储服务中,以提高性能和可靠性。
在数字时代,Content Management Systems (CMS) 如WordPress因其灵活性和易用性而广受欢迎,随着网络内容的不断壮大和用户期望的提升,WordPress面临着一系列挑战,其中之一便是上传文件大小的限制,这种限制不仅妨碍了高质量内容的创建与发布,还可能影响到网站的性能和用户体验,解除WordPress的上传文件大小限制成为了许多用户的迫切需求。
什么是WordPress上传文件大小限制?
WordPress默认对上传文件大小设置了限制,以防止大型文件占用过多服务器资源并影响网站性能,通常情况下,这些限制设定为1MB或更少,对于一些大型网站、高流量的博客或电子商务平台来说,这显然是不够的。
为什么需要解决这个问题?
较大的文件可以提供更多的功能和更好的用户体验,在电子商务网站上,用户可能希望上传大型产品图片和视频,如果上传文件大小受到限制,用户将不得不下载这些文件并在本地查看,这无疑会降低他们的购物体验。
解决文件大小限制问题有助于确保网站性能,大型文件会占用更多的带宽和服务器资源,从而可能导致网站加载速度变慢,影响用户满意度和搜索引擎排名。
以下是一些常见的解决方法:
修改WordPress配置文件
- 方法一:通过FTP客户端或服务器控制面板访问WordPress安装目录,找到
wp-config.php文件并打开。 - 方法二:在WordPress后台,依次点击“设置”-“常规”,在“上传限制”下修改最大文件大小。
- 方法三:通过主题文件夹中的
functions.php文件添加以下代码(确保替换“{size}”为所需大小):
define('WP_POST_MAX_SIZE', 64 * 1024 * 1024); // 设置为64MB
define('WP Uploads Limit', 64 * 1024 * 1024); // 设置为64MB
修改Web服务器配置
- Apache:编辑
.htaccess文件或主配置文件(如httpd.conf),添加以下行(确保替换“{size}”为所需大小):
FileSizeLimit {size}
注意:上述方法仅适用于支持mod_php模块的Apache服务器,并且需要在服务器的虚拟主机或全局配置中设置文件大小限制,若服务器使用的不是Apache或mod_php模块不起作用,请咨询您的主机提供商以了解如何在服务器上更改此设置。
- Nginx:在Nginx配置文件的
http或server块中添加以下行(确保替换“{size}”为所需大小):
client_max_body_size {size};
然后重启Nginx服务以使更改生效。
使用插件
- 许多WordPress插件提供了临时调整上传文件大小限制的功能,这些插件允许您在特定时间段内增加上传限制,而无需修改配置文件或服务器设置。
解除WordPress的上传文件大小限制并非一件复杂的事情,通过以上方法,您可以轻松地提高WordPress网站的灵活性和可用性,同时确保网站性能和用户体验,请根据自己的实际情况选择最适合您的解决方案。


还没有评论,来说两句吧...